About Poulsbo, WA
Poulsbo is a mid-sized city in Washington with a population of 11,962 residents. The median household income is $95,774 per year, which is above the national average. The median age in Poulsbo is 43.2 years.
Housing in Poulsbo has a median home value of $574,900 and median monthly rent of $1,767. Of the 5,304 total housing units, the majority are owner-occupied, with 2,991 owner-occupied and 2,138 renter-occupied units.
The unemployment rate in Poulsbo is 3.3% and the poverty rate is 9.5%. 48.2%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 26.3 minutes.
Cost of Living in Poulsbo, WA
Compared to national averages, Poulsbo has a median household income of $95,774 (27% above the national median of $75,149). Home values average $574,900, which is 135% above the national median. Monthly rent at $1,767 is 52% above the US average of $1,163. Within Washington, Poulsbo's income is 5% above the state average of $90,795, and home values are 25% above the state median of $460,491.
